Box Score Fort Wayne, Ind. – Freshman Kamryn Rosa scored in the game's first minute and the Youngtown State women's soccer team held on for a 1-0 victory over Purdue Fort Wayne on Thursday night.
The Penguins, who are now unbeaten in their last four games, improve to 4-8-2 overall and 3-1-2 in Horizon League play while the Mastodons fall to 1-11-1 overall and 0-5 in league action.
Sophomore Teagan Wahle gathered a loose ball outside the left of the box and centered into the six. Rosa's header found the high center of the net for her fifth goal of the season. Rosa's five goals are the most since Elis Klein Spindola had five in 2022, and the most by a YSU freshman since Marcella Sizer had five in 2019.
The Penguins outshot the Mastodons, 14-5, and were led by senior Chloe Weiland with three attempts.
Goalkeeper Maya Naimoli recorded her second shutout of the season and tallied one save.
